Continental is guaranteeing its latest products in the Malaysian market with its new ‘C3 - The ContiCasing Warranty’. The C3 warranty provides truck tyre customers with the promise that a Continental tyre will last three lives, first as a new tyre and subsequently over two retread lives. This means a new truck tyre can last up to 6 years when retreaded by Continental or one of its ContiLifeCycle partners. “There is no better way to stand by our products than to offer our customers this enhanced C3 warranty as a promise of durability and longevity,” said Cameron Wilson, Managing Director, Continental Tyre Malaysia.
Should the new tyre require an adjustment, Continental will provide a concessional replacement subjected to terms in the agreement: The first retread life of the tyre, which is also the tyre’s second life, will be adjusted on 60 per cent of the new tyre price. The second retread life, which is the tyre’s third life, will be adjusted on
15 per cent of the new tyre price. All adjustments will be made by Continental and are subject to the full terms and agreement of the C3 warranty.
It is a term in the C3 warranty that all the retreaded tyres must be retreaded with ContiTread or TechnoTread by Continental or by a ContiLifeCycle partner. The C3 warranty currently only applies to qualifying Continental and General Tire branded radial truck tyres that are 19.5” diameter in size or greater. These truck tyres must also be used strictly for commercial purposes only.

TRMAM Reacts to Hike in Foreign Workers Levy
The Tyre Retreading Manufacturers’ Association of Malaysia (TRMAM) has professed itself to be “shocked and appalled” by the Malaysian government’s announcement of the hike in the foreign worker levy (FW) for the manufacturing sector from RM 1,250 to RM 2,500, which the Association says has been doubled without any prior notice or consultation with the industry.
In a strongly worded statement, the Secretariat of the Association said; “We are totally surprised and disappointed by the abruptness of this announcement, given that the government has been portraying that it is an inclusive and consultative government.
“The economic slowdown is already straining the operations of the tyre retreading business in Malaysia,” the statement continued. “This is
further compounded by imposition of GST, falling value of the Ringgit and the soon-to-be-implemented new minimum wages in July, 2016. Malaysia is becoming less attractive for foreign workers to work in. A shortage of workers, whether local or foreign, will have a significant and adverse effect on the tyre retreading business in particular, and the economy of the country in general.
“We are deeply concerned as the hike in FW levy would detrimentally impact the cost of doing business, which could lead to business failures and would ultimately be passed on to consumers and result in price increases. We strongly urge the government to revoke the decision on the hikes of Foreign Workers levy.”
